Official abstract text for this publication.
System and methods for managing third party tokens and transaction across issuer ecosystems are disclosed. In one embodiment, in an information processing device comprising at least one computer processor, a method for managing payment tokens may include: (1) a first computer program associated with a financial institution and executed by the information processing device accessing a payment token associated with a second computer program executed by the information processing device; (2) the first computer program identifying the payment token as associated with a financial instrument issued by the financial institution; (3) a backend for the financial institution generating an association between the payment token and the financial institution; and (4) the backend for the financial institution communicating the association to an authorization platform for the financial institution.
